Lever/Pad

Lever pad handles are a type of upvc door handle that has levers on both sides to operate the multipoint lock. They are available in a variety of variations and finishes and can be used with a variety of materials like UPVC, Aluminium & Timber doors. They are sold in pairs for both the outside and the interior doors, with spindles and screws included. They are also available in handed and unhandled versions to suit different users.

They are commonly used in new builds and can be used to replace the doors made of upvc. The levers are lowered to open the multipoint locks, and the key is turned to lock or close the door. They offer a little more security than the standard lever handles for doors because locking can only be performed through the inside with the key.

They are not as secure as a cylinder bolt but are a cost-effective option to provide extra home security. The only disadvantage is that they don't provide the same level protection as a cylinder lock and so don't prevent external access to the home when the door is left open.

We stock a large number of lever pad upvc handles that are produced by the top manufacturers in the field. They will therefore be constructed with top quality components. They are also typically supplied with a manufacturer's guarantee.

Typically, they are designed to be compatible with a 92mm lock, or the replacement version known as a Paddock lock. They will feature a 92mm cylinder center on the inside and 62mm on the exterior and come with two spindle followers. Some are supplied inserted in the back plate whilst others are removable to enable different fixing centres.

Lever/Moveable Pad

This is a well-known handle style for front doors. It has the benefit of stopping the door from being opened by the outside without a key if the lock is not deadlocked. This is achieved by using an external handle that is shaped like a pad that locks into the gap between the handle and the lock case.

This kind of handle is designed to fit uPVC doors with multipoint locks that operate with a split spindle operation. This type of operation requires the internal lever handle as well as the external pad handle to be fitted within the same lock case. This can be a simple change from the current uPVC handles, but it might also require a change to the lock case or a brand new set of handles to accommodate this additional functionality.

These aluminum levers and movable pads door handles are suitable to be used on uPVC and come with an unmaintained slide bearing. They also come with fixing lugs spring cassettes, and an unstick slide bearing. The handles have a cut-out for a euro-profile, and can be fitted to many upvc door handle repairs or doors made of timber.
